HashSet in C# is a collection used to store unique elements. It ensures that no duplicate values are allowed, making it ideal for managing distinct data efficiently.
What is HashSet
A HashSet is a generic collection from the System.Collections.Generic namespace that stores unordered, unique elements. It does not maintain insertion order.
Features of HashSet
Stores only unique values
Does not allow duplicates
Unordered collection
Fast lookup and insertion
Type-safe with generics
Creating a HashSet
A HashSet is created by specifying the data type. Once initialized, elements can be added, and duplicates are automatically ignored.
Adding Elements
Elements are added using built-in methods. If a duplicate value is added, it will not be included again.
Removing Elements
Elements can be removed easily using built-in methods.
Checking Elements
HashSet provides methods to check whether an element exists in the collection.
Set Operations
HashSet supports operations like union, intersection, and difference, which are useful for comparing data sets.
